4.3.2 Required tools
Fig.
a
, page A1. For assembly, you require the
following tools (put into the garage prior to the install-
ation of the door, if no other access is available):
wooden folding rule or tape measure
reversible ratchet with extension
wrench set with SW 7, 10, 13 and T30 (if
required, also jaw spanners or socket wrenches)
cross-tip screwdriver Phillips; size 2
T30 screwdriver
impact drill
10 mm drill (drill length at least 200 mm)
chalk for marking
cutter knife
spirit level (min. 80 cm)
hacksaw
water pump pliers
hammer
chisel
min. two screw clamps
ladders and support aids, if required
personal protective equipment

4.4.1 Set-up and positioning of the door
Before starting the assembly, remove the individual
components (rails, arches and packing bags) from
the door leaf.
Fig.
a
, page A2. Set up the pre-assembled door
leaf and place it behind the driveway opening. Secure
the door leaf against toppling over and align it hori-
zontally using the spirit level. Remove the carrying
aids afterwards.
Fig.
b
Drill a dowel hole (Ø=10 mm) with a depth of
min. approx.  65  mm for the angle frames  (1R/1L) at
the top of the frame head as well as for the installa-
tion of the shutter holder  (13). For this purpose, it is
best to use a masonry drill.

4.4.2 Preassembling the horizontal rail pairs
Fig.
a
Remove the transport screw from the corner
connection bracket  (20L/20R) and the angle frame
(1L/1R). Then pull the rail connector (6) out from un-
derneath the door leaf.
Fig.
b
Disassemble the corner connection brack-
ets (20L/20R) from the rail connector (6).
Fig.
c
Mount the connecting plate  (18) with the
screws  (S12 and S17). In doing so, note that the
screw heads (S17) are mounted towards the inside to
the rail!
4.4.3 Mounting the rail pairs to the frame
Fig.
a
and Fig.
b
Connect the rail pair (14L/14R) to
the angle frame (1L/1R) by pushing the rail pair (14L/
14R) into the tail end  (16L/16R) and by fastening it
with the screws (S17).
Fig.
c
Upon assembly, support the rail pairs  (14L/
14R) at the rear end using suitable means, then hori-
zontally align the rail pairs (14L/14R).
Fig.
d
Mount the rail arches  (30) by screwing them
to the angle frames  (1L/1R) and to the connecting
plates (18) by means of the screws (S17 + S12).
NOTICE
Potential obstruction at the transition
to the rails.
Make sure there is no offset in the
transition between the guide rails. If ne-
cessary, slightly adjust the arch ends.
